Advanced Operation

Advanced Operation

Audio/Video components such as Digital Video Recorders, DLP projectors and any component with volatile memory can benefit from connection to a UPS. The Panamax M1500-UPS takes this to the next level with a number of features designed specifically for the home theater.

Critical Load Function

One of the user programmable settings in the Home Cinema Power Control software is the Low Battery NCL Shutoff thresh- old. This sets the battery capacity level at the point where the non-critical load outlets are turned off and all remaining battery power is reserved for equipment plugged into the 2 critical load outlets. This value is stored internally by the UPS and is not dependent on having the software running on a computer.

Learning IR Control

The learning IR function lets you program the UPS to send standby or shut-down commands to components such as DLP ceiling projectors. If the power fails, the projector’s lamps are turned off while the UPS continues providing battery power to the projector’s cooling fan. Proper shutdown is ensured and expensive lamps are protected from damage.

Note: This function should only be used with discrete IR codes. Programming an On/Off toggle command could result in the equipment being turned ON during a power failure!

IR Power Failure Operation

The UPS can learn two IR commands. The learned commands will be transmitted on both output jacks so you have the ability to control 2 different pieces of equipment or use a 2-step macro for one component.

The IR Output Delay switches provide the ability to “ride- through” brief power outages without sending a shut-down sig- nal to the connected device. You have a choice of a 30 second or 5 minute delay.

1.After a power failure and the selected delay, the IR codes will be sent to both outputs. The IR LED’s will flash once per second during the delay time and will stop flashing after the IR code is output.

2.If the delay settings are the same for both IR1 and IR2, the IR2 code will be sent to both outputs 2 seconds after IR1.

3.The IR commands will also be transmitted immediately after the battery charge falls below the critical load battery threshold. This ensures that equipment will be shutdown properly if the UPS’s load level is extremely high and the backup time would be less than the 5 minute ride-through delay.

4.There is no IR output after the power is restored to the system.

IR LED Color & Status

LED COLOR

STATUS

Off

Idle

 

Green, solid

Waiting to receive IR signal

 

 

 

Green, flashing

IR signal sampled

Red, flashing

Failed to learn IR signal

 

To program IR output:

1.Press and hold the IR1 button for approximately 2 seconds.

2.When the IR1 LED turns solid GREEN, release the button (after approx. 2 seconds)

3.Point the remote control at the detector window and quickly press and release the appropriate button on the remote control. If no signal is received within 10 seconds, the programming mode is cancelled, the IR1 LED turns off and you will have to start over.

4.The IR1 LED flashes GREEN if the IR signal is sampled and stored in memory.

5.The IR1 LED will flash RED if the IR signal was not learned. Start over at Step 1.

6.Repeat steps 1-5 for IR2.

To clear IR programming:

1.Press and hold the appropriate IR button, release after 2 sec.

2.The IR LED turns solid Green

3.Press the button again. The IR code will be erased from memory and the LED will turn off.

IR Output Test

1.An IR flasher must be connected to the UPS and in line-of- sight to the IR receiver window of the equipment to be controlled in order to verify that the code was learned correctly.

2.Make sure that the component to be controlled is turned ON.

3.Press and release the IRx button. The code for IRx will be transmitted on both IR1 and IR2 outputs.

4.If you are testing a 2-step macro, be sure to press the second IR button to transmit that code.
